Eligibility

Inclusion criteria

Inclusion criteria: Diagnosis of idiopathic PD in phase 1, 2 or 3 on the Hoehn and Yahr scale; Score ? 46 on Berg Balance Scale – BBS; Adequate vision (with or without glasses); Adequate hearing (with or without a hearing aid).

Exclusion criteria

Exclusion criteria: Physical disability; Severe heart disease; History of seizure; Uncontrolled hypertension.

Improved dynamic balance measured by scale of BERG after conducting 12 treadmill workout sessions, virtual reality training and conventional training therapy in people with Parkinson's disease;•Berg Balance Scale – BBS – This scale was validated for use in Brazil by Miyamoto et al.[12] and is employed for the evaluation of functional balance. For such, the participant is scored regarding a set of 14 tasks on a five-point scale. The score for each task ranges from 0 (unable to perform the task) to 4 (performs the task independently). The final score ranges from 0 to 56 points, with lower scores denoting a greater risk of falls and higher scores denoting better performance. The cutoff point for the risk of falls is less than 45 points.
